Transaction

b01a095e305b718c849152f40cf66a2357b7b628f041e01d8c1a130384a942a7

Summary

In Block877156
TimeThu, 19 Sep 2024 18:51:30 UTC
Total Input2465.85048067 Nebula
Total Output2486.85048067 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
95608 Confirmations2486.85048067 Nebula
Raw Transaction